在现代网络架构中,虚拟专用网络(VPN)已成为企业远程办公、分支机构互联和安全数据传输的核心技术之一,作为网络工程师,掌握如何在RouterOS(ROS)平台上部署和优化VPN服务器,是提升网络安全性与灵活性的关键技能,本文将围绕ROS平台下的VPN服务器配置流程、常见问题及性能调优策略进行系统讲解,帮助读者快速构建稳定、高效的VPN服务。
明确ROS支持的主流VPN协议包括PPTP、L2TP/IPsec、OpenVPN和WireGuard,OpenVPN因其高安全性、跨平台兼容性和灵活的配置选项,成为当前最推荐的方案,以OpenVPN为例,配置步骤如下:
-
生成证书与密钥:使用OpenSSL或通过ROS内置的证书管理工具创建CA证书、服务器证书和客户端证书,建议使用强加密算法(如RSA 4096位、AES-256)确保通信安全。
-
配置OpenVPN服务端:在ROS的“IP > OpenVPN”菜单中新建一个实例,指定监听端口(默认1194)、TLS认证方式、加密算法,并绑定已生成的证书文件,同时启用“push route”指令,使客户端能访问内网资源。
-
设置防火墙规则:在“IP > Firewall”中添加NAT规则(MASQUERADE)允许客户端访问外网;同时配置过滤规则(Filter)仅允许来自OpenVPN接口的流量,避免暴露内部网络。
-
客户端配置:提供客户端配置文件(.ovpn),包含服务器IP、端口、证书路径和加密参数,用户可通过官方OpenVPN GUI或移动App轻松连接。
实际部署中常遇到性能瓶颈,高并发连接可能导致CPU占用率飙升,解决方法包括:
- 使用硬件加速(如MikroTik的x86设备支持Intel AES-NI指令集);
- 启用多线程(thread-count=4)以利用多核CPU;
- 限制每个用户的带宽(bandwidth-limit=10Mbps)防止拥塞;
- 配置UDP而非TCP(减少延迟,适合视频会议等实时应用)。
日志分析和监控至关重要,ROS自带日志功能,可记录连接失败、证书错误等事件,结合SNMP或Syslog服务器,实现集中化运维,定期更新ROS固件和证书有效期,也是保障长期稳定的必要措施。
安全加固不可忽视,禁用不必要服务(如HTTP、FTP),启用SSH密钥登录,设置强密码策略,并定期审计日志,对于敏感业务,可进一步部署双因素认证(如Google Authenticator)增强防护。
ROS VPN服务器不仅是技术实践,更是网络安全体系的重要一环,通过科学配置、持续优化与主动防御,网络工程师能够为企业打造既高效又安全的远程访问通道,为数字化转型筑牢基石。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速









